> There are a few varieties of Linux that will run off one CD...even off one
> floppy.  No WinDoze that I know of.  These are somewhat limited, though.
> The best plan for an emergency is a second hard drive with a clean bare
> bones image file on it or a set of CD's with the same.

I downloaded the Knoppix one last night and it's quite nice-worked straight
away, only took about 2 minutes to load, and with a bit of 'mounting', I
soon had access to my hard drives It's a couple of years since I last
dabbled with Linux, and I was surprised to see how much 'easier' things
seemed to be, and how easy it was to set up network connections..etc.

Are Windows missing out on an untapped market here?
